Best natural monuments around Unterammergau are found within the Ammergau Alps Nature Park, a region characterized by diverse ecosystems including mountain forests, Ice Age moors, and significant river gorges. This area offers insights into Bavaria's landscapes and unique geological features. The region also has a historical connection to whetstone making, with old quarries visible. The park encompasses 227 square kilometers, protecting various ecosystems and supporting rich biodiversity.

What geological features are prominent in the natural monuments around Unterammergau?

The region is characterized by diverse geological features, including significant river gorges like the Ammer Gorge, which was carved by the Ammer River over 120,000 years ago and can reach depths of 60 meters. You'll also find vast mountain forests and Ice Age moors, which are some of the largest in the region, showcasing the area's rich natural history.

Are there any historical connections to the natural landscape around Unterammergau?

Yes, the region has a historical connection to whetstone making. Old quarries, remnants of centuries of this practice, are still visible. While the industry declined in 1961, there has been a revival for cultural and historical preservation, particularly in Unterammergau, adding a unique historical layer to the natural scenery.

What kind of biodiversity can I expect to see in the Ammergau Alps Nature Park?

The Ammergau Alps Nature Park is home to a rich biodiversity. Its diverse ecosystems, including extensive intact moors and post-Ice Age forest communities, support rare orchids and serve as critical nesting grounds for several avian species. Endangered birds like the capercaillie and birch grouse can be found here, highlighting the park's ecological importance.
